The pushing of the agenda is FAR FAR worse than we realise. If you want to go for a drink in any club in Leicester Square or Piccadilly (London's West End), you are now not allowed in without photographic ID, which must be either your passport or driving licence. Nothing new there I hear people thinking.

BUT

that's not the end though, you will only be allowed in if you consent to them taking a copy of the licence or passport.

If you are over 30 and live in London the likely hood of you having either one of those forms of ID on you when you go out for a drink is quite small, so wait for it, they will allow you in if they can take your finger prints, or in one of the clubs my brother tried to get into, scan your iris. Obviously he didnt go into any of them as he didn't want his details taken down.

This is the first stage of getting us used to their agenda of control and the ID cards, which will obviously lead on to ID chips.
